Calves Head Club - Calves Head Club was a club established in derision of the memory of Charles I of England shortly after his death. Its chief meeting was held on each January 3rd, the anniversary of the king's execution.

Veal - Veal is the meat of young calves, specifically the male offspring of dairy cattle, and is appreciated for its delicate taste, tender texture and nutritious qualities. Dairy cows must give birth annually to continue producing milk naturally, but male dairy calves are of little value to dairy farmers except as meat.

Kalina (whale) - Kalina is a killer whale (orca) born on September 26, 1985 at SeaWorld Orlando, Florida. Although a few killer whale calves had been born in the past, she was the first to survive more than few days.

Bazin disease - Bazin disease (or "Erythema induratum", or "Nodular vasculitis") is a skin ulceration on the back of the calves. It was formerly thought to be a reaction to the tuberculum bacillus.
